Hello ! My name is Damien
& I love traveling
As a child, I always dreamed of travelling the world. I spent my time reading adventure novels and imagining the places I would one day discover.
After graduating from university, I decided to turn that dream into reality. For five years, I travelled extensively throughout Asia and Latin America. In Costa Rica, I took my first professional steps in tourism, working as an incoming agent for a travel agency. It was there that I discovered how much I enjoyed helping others experience a destination — and where my passion for guiding was born.
Back in Europe, I chose to settle in Biarritz, in the French Basque Country, where I had the opportunity to join the team at the Hôtel du Palais, a prestigious five-star palace. For 14 years, I was responsible for welcoming and looking after international guests, anticipating their needs and helping make their stay truly memorable.
This experience taught me far more than hospitality. It taught me the importance of attention to detail, discretion, adaptability and, above all, understanding what makes a great travel experience.
Today, I am a professional guide specialized in the Basque Country, a licensed private chauffeur (VTC), and the founder of Euskal Motivo, where I help travelers discover the cultural, gastronomic and natural richness of the region I now call home.
I am fluent in French, English and Spanish, and after many years working with international travelers, I have developed a particular understanding of what makes people feel welcome and comfortable when they are far from home.
And the journey continues.
During the winter, when the Basque Country enters its quieter season, I return to my other great passion: travelling. I work as a Tour Leader and travel companion, accompanying groups to destinations around the world that I have had the opportunity to discover myself.
Because for me, travelling and guiding have always been connected: I love discovering new places, and I love helping others experience them.
